hydrology
n. C1 Advanced UK //haɪdɹˈɒlədʒi// hy·drol·o·gy
n. the study of how water moves on, under, and around the Earth. It looks at things like rivers, lakes, and how water travels through soil.
n. the scientific study of the movement, distribution, and quality of water on Earth and in the hydrosphere. It encompasses the physical and chemical properties of water and its interactions with the environment.
The university offers a degree in hydrology.
Hydrology is essential for predicting how heavy rainfall will affect local rivers and flood plains.
From hydro- + -ology.
